Fourteen year old Muhammad Azmeer is once again fighting for his life.
Earlier this year, his family and close supporters came together through a private campaign to fund his first cycle of Blincyto immunotherapy. That treatment gave hope. Now he urgently needs a second, critical follow up cycle to keep him in remission.
Diagnosed with severe blood cancer at just nine years old, Azmeer has already endured chemotherapy, a stem cell transplant and multiple relapses. Over R4 million in medical aid funds has been exhausted this year alone. Despite upgrading to the highest plan with Motohealth, this life saving medication is not covered.
The first cycle cost R700 000 and was raised by family and friends.
We now urgently need to raise R920 000 within three weeks to secure his second cycle. His doctors believe this treatment could stabilise his condition and finally bring an end to this devastating pattern of relapse.
